/*--------------------------------------------------------------------------
S I C S C A L L B A C K
Functions needed to deal with the SICSCallback interface. Description is
in file interface.h, interface.w and interface.w.
Mark Koennecke, Juli 1997
Added ScriptCallback, Mark Koennecke, June 2003

#include <string.h>
#include <stdlib.h>
#include <assert.h>
#include <tcl.h>
#include "fortify.h"
#include "lld.h"
#include "sics.h"
#include "macro.h"
#include "splitter.h"
#define CALLBACK 17777
/*--------------------- The interface datastructure ---------------------*/
typedef struct __ICallBack {
int iID;
int iList;
} ICallBack;
/*-------------- The data stored for a single callback ------------------*/
typedef struct {
long iID;
SICSCallBack pFunc;
void *pUserData;
KillFuncIT pKill;
int iEvent;
commandContext comCon;
} CallBackItem, *pCallBackItem;
/*------------------------------------------------------------------------*/
static int CheckPointer(pICallBack self)
{
if(self == NULL) return 0;
if(self->iID != CALLBACK)
{
return 0;
}
return 1;
}
/*-------------------------------------------------------------------------*/
pICallBack CreateCallBackInterface(void)
{
pICallBack pNew = NULL;
pNew = (pICallBack)malloc(sizeof(ICallBack));
if(!pNew)
{
return 0;
}
pNew->iID = CALLBACK;
pNew->iList = LLDcreate(sizeof(CallBackItem));
if(pNew->iList < 0)
{
free(pNew);
return NULL;
}
return pNew;
}
/*--------------------------------------------------------------------------*/
void DeleteCallBackInterface(pICallBack self)
{
int iRet;
CallBackItem sItem;
if(!CheckPointer(self))
{
return;
}
/* kill all userdata associated with callbacks */
iRet = LLDnodePtr2First(self->iList);
while(iRet != 0)
{
LLDnodeDataTo(self->iList,&sItem);
if(sItem.pKill != NULL)
{
sItem.pKill(sItem.pUserData);
}
iRet = LLDnodePtr2Next(self->iList);
}
LLDdelete(self->iList);
free(self);
}
/*--------------------------------------------------------------------------*/
int InvokeCallBack(pICallBack self, int iEvent, void *pEventData)
{
CallBackItem sItem;
int iCurrent, iRet;
int iResult = 1;
if(!CheckPointer(self))
{
return 0;
}
iCurrent = LLDnodePtr2First(self->iList);
while(iCurrent != 0)
{
LLDnodeDataTo(self->iList,&sItem);
if(sItem.iEvent == iEvent)
{
iRet = sItem.pFunc(iEvent, pEventData,sItem.pUserData,sItem.comCon);
if(!iRet)
{
iResult = 0;
}
}
iCurrent = LLDnodePtr2Next(self->iList);
}
return iResult;
}
/*--------------------------------------------------------------------------*/
static long lCount = 1L;
long RegisterCallback(pICallBack self, commandContext comCon, int iEvent,
SICSCallBack pFunc,
void *pUserData, KillFunc pKFunc)
{
CallBackItem sItem;
if(!CheckPointer(self))
{
return 0;
}
sItem.iID = lCount++;
assert(pFunc);
sItem.pFunc = pFunc;
sItem.iEvent = iEvent;
sItem.pUserData = pUserData;
sItem.pKill = pKFunc;
sItem.comCon = comCon;
LLDnodeAppendFrom(self->iList,&sItem);
return sItem.iID;
}
/*-------------------------------------------------------------------------*/
int RemoveCallback(pICallBack self, long lID)
{
CallBackItem sItem;
int iCurrent;
if(!CheckPointer(self))
{
return 0;
}
iCurrent = LLDnodePtr2First(self->iList);
while(iCurrent != 0)
{
LLDnodeDataTo(self->iList,&sItem);
if(sItem.iID == lID)
{
if(sItem.pKill != NULL)
{
sItem.pKill(sItem.pUserData);
}
LLDnodeDelete(self->iList);
return 1;
}
iCurrent = LLDnodePtr2Next(self->iList);
}
return 0;
}
/*--------------------------------------------------------------------------*/
int RemoveCallback2(pICallBack self, void *pUserData)
{
CallBackItem sItem;
int iCurrent;
if(!CheckPointer(self))
{
return 0;
}
iCurrent = LLDnodePtr2First(self->iList);
while(iCurrent != 0)
{
LLDnodeDataTo(self->iList,&sItem);
if(sItem.pUserData == pUserData)
{
if(sItem.pKill != NULL)
{
sItem.pKill(sItem.pUserData);
}
LLDnodeDelete(self->iList);
}
iCurrent = LLDnodePtr2Next(self->iList);
}
return 1;
}
/*-------------------------------------------------------------------
a write function for the connection which writes to stdout
-------------------------------------------------------------------*/
static int CallbackWrite(SConnection *pCon,char *message, int outCode)
{
if(outCode >= eWarning)
{
fputs(message,stdout);
fputs("\n",stdout);
}
return 1;
}
/*-----------------------------------------------------------------------
the actual callback function invoking the script
------------------------------------------------------------------------*/
static int ScriptCallback(int iEvent, void *pEventData, void *pUserData,
commandContext cc)
{
SConnection *pCon = NULL;
Tcl_Interp *pTcl;
int status;
pCon = SCCreateDummyConnection(pServ->pSics);
if(!pCon)
{
fprintf(stdout,"ERROR: failed to create dummy connection\n");
return 0;
}
if(pUserData == NULL)
{
fprintf(stdout,"ERROR: ScriptCallback: no script to execute\n");
return 0;
}
/*
SCSetWriteFunc(pCon,CallbackWrite);
MacroPush(pCon);
pTcl = InterpGetTcl(pServ->pSics);
status = Tcl_Eval(pTcl,(char *)pUserData);
if(status != TCL_OK)
{
fprintf(stdout,"ERROR: in CallbackScript: %s\n",(char *)pUserData);
fprintf(stdout,"Tcl-error: %s\n",pTcl->result);
}
MacroPop();
*/
SCSetRights(pCon,usInternal);
status = InterpExecute(pServ->pSics,pCon,(char *)pUserData);
SCDeleteConnection(pCon);
return 1;
}
/*------------------------------------------------------------------------*/
int CallbackScript(SConnection *pCon, SicsInterp *pSics, void *pData,
int argc, char *argv[])
{
long lID;
int iEvent, status;
pICallBack pCall = NULL;
CommandList *pCom = NULL;
char pBuffer[132];
if(argc < 2)
{
SCWrite(pCon,"ERROR: insufficient number of arguments to callbackScript",
eError);
return 0;
}
/*
only managers may do this
*/
if(!SCMatchRights(pCon,usMugger))
{
return 0;
}
strtolower(argv[1]);
if(strcmp(argv[1],"connect") == 0)
{
if(argc < 4)
{
SCWrite(pCon,"ERROR: not enough arguments to CallbackScript connect",
eError);
return 0;
}
strtolower(argv[2]);
pCom = FindCommand(pSics,argv[2]);
if(!pCom)
{
SCWrite(pCon,"ERROR: object to connect to not found",eError);
return 0;
}
pCall = GetCallbackInterface(pCom->pData);
if(!pCall)
{
SCWrite(pCon,"ERROR: object has no callback interface",eError);
return 0;
}
iEvent = Text2Event(argv[3]);
if(iEvent < 0)
{
SCWrite(pCon,"ERROR: event type not known",eError);
return 0;
}
Arg2Text(argc-4,&argv[4],pBuffer,131);
lID = RegisterCallback(pCall,SCGetContext(pCon),
iEvent,ScriptCallback,
strdup(pBuffer),free);
sprintf(pBuffer,"callback = %ld", lID);
SCWrite(pCon,pBuffer,eValue);
return 1;
}
else if(strcmp(argv[1],"remove") == 0)
{
if(argc < 4)
{
SCWrite(pCon,"ERROR: not enough arguments to CallbackScript remove",
eError);
return 0;
}
strtolower(argv[2]);
pCom = FindCommand(pSics,argv[2]);
if(!pCom)
{
SCWrite(pCon,"ERROR: object to remove to not found",eError);
return 0;
}
pCall = GetCallbackInterface(pCom->pData);
if(!pCall)
{
SCWrite(pCon,"ERROR: object has no callback interface",eError);
return 0;
}
status = Tcl_GetInt(InterpGetTcl(pSics),argv[3],&iEvent);
if(status != TCL_OK)
{
SCWrite(pCon,"ERROR: failed to convert callback ID to int",eError);
return 0;
}
RemoveCallback(pCall,(long)iEvent);
SCSendOK(pCon);
return 1;
}
SCWrite(pCon,"ERROR: subcommand to CallbackScript not known",eError);
return 0;
}
